PRAYER: Writ Petition is filed under Article 226 of the Constitution of India, to issue a Writ of Mandamus, directing the 3rd Respondent to call for the "site inspection certificate" of the Petitioner as envisaged in the Tender Notice No. 19/2024-2025/HDO/Dated 28.10.2024 from the 4th Respondent based on the request for inspection report dated 26.11.2024 submitted by the Petitioner to the 4th Respondent and consequently direct the 3rd Respondent to consider the bid of the Petitioner without insisting on the said "site inspection certificate".
For Petitioner : Mr.J.V.Niranjan For Respondents : Mrs.M.Jayanthy Additional Government Pleader
O R D E R
By consent of both the learned counsel appearing for the petitioner as well as respondents, this writ petition is disposed of at the admission stage itself.
2. The Writ Petition is filed seeking a direction to the 3rd respondent to call for 'Site Inspection Certificate' of the petitioner in respect of Tender Notice No.19/2024-2025/HDO/Dated 28.10.2024 from the 4th respondent based on the Inspection Report dated 26.11.2024 submitted by the petitioner before the 4th respondent and consequently, to direct the 3rd respondent to 2/6
consider the bid of the petitioner without insisting on the said 'Site Inspection Certificate'.
3. The main grievance of the petitioner is that as per the special condition incorporated in the Tender Notice, the petitioner has to inspect the work site and get the Site Inspection Certificate from the 4th respondent and upload the same along with its tender bid. According to the petitioner, the petitioner conducted spot inspection on 25.11.2024 and inspite of the same, the 4th respondent failed to issue Site Inspection Certificate to enable the petitioner to submit its bid within time i.e., 06.12.2024.
4. The learned counsel appearing for the petitioner submits that the petitioner is ready to appear before the 4th respondent for joint inspection.
5. When the writ petition is taken up for hearing, Mrs.M.Jayanthy, learned Additional Government Pleader, who is taking notice for the respondents, on written instructions, would submit that the petitioner has to appear before the 4th respondent on a particular date and time for making joint inspection. After completion of joint field inspection, the Site Inspection 3/6
Certificate will be issued to the petitioner immediately. The said statement made by the learned Additional Government Pleader appearing for the respondents is recorded.
6. In view of the same, the petitioner is directed to appear before the 4th respondent on 05.12.2024 at 10 a.m., for making joint site inspection. The 4th respondent shall complete the joint site inspection and issue Site Inspection Certificate to the petitioner on the very same day (i.e., 05.12.2024) before 4.00 p.m.
7. With the above directions, the Writ Petition stands disposed of. No costs. Consequently, the connected writ miscellaneous petition is closed. 04.12.2024 Index : Yes/No Speaking order:Yes/No dm Note: Issue order copy today.
